概括
这项研究评估了用于预测心血管疾病 (CVD) 风险的血液生物标志物. C-反应蛋白 (CRP) 和Troponin I显示出高准确性,有助于早期发现心血管疾病和风险分层.

背景情况:
- 心血管疾病 (CVD) 对健康造成重大负担.
- 准确预测心血管疾病风险对于及时干预至关重要.
- 血液中的生物标志物为心血管疾病风险评估提供了潜在的途径.
研究的目的:
- 评估特定血液生物标志物对心血管疾病 (CVD) 的预测价值.
- 评估C-反应蛋白 (CRP),Troponin I,LDL,HDL和IL-6在区分心血管疾病和非心血管疾病组中的诊断准确性.
- 为了确定CVD风险分层的综合生物标志物模型的有效性.
主要方法:
- 分析了300名参与者的队列.
- 测量了C反应性蛋白 (CRP),Troponin I,LDL,HDL和IL-6的水平.
- 进行了统计分析,以比较心血管疾病和非心血管疾病组之间的生物标志物水平,并评估预测准确性 (AUC,灵敏度,特异性).
主要成果:
- 在心血管疾病和非心血管疾病组之间观察到生物标志物水平的显著差异.
- C-反应蛋白 (CRP) 和Troponin I的预测准确度最高,AUC分别为0.89和0.85.
- 使用CRP,Troponin I和LDL的组合模型实现了88%的灵敏度和84%的特异性.
结论:
- 包括CRP,Troponin I和LDL在内的血液生物标志物可以有效预测心血管疾病风险.
- 这些生物标志物显示出在临床环境中早期发现心血管疾病和风险分层的潜力.
- 这些生物标志物的进一步验证可能会增强对心血管健康的临床决策.

Calcium-Scoring CT ScanA calcium-scoring CT scan, also known as coronary artery calcium (CAC) scan, detects calcium deposits in the coronary arteries. This test assesses the risk of coronary artery disease (CAD), which can lead to cardiovascular events such as angina, heart failure, and sudden cardiac arrest.A calcium-scoring CT scan is generally recommended for individuals at intermediate risk of CAD without symptoms.
